"Unlocking the Rainbow: A Parent's Guide
to Nurturing Your Child with Colour Therapy" delves into the ancient practice of colour therapy, or chromotherapy, and its profound impact on emotional and physical well-being. This book emphasizes the significance of colour in influencing mood, emotions, and overall health through its unique wavelengths and energies. It draws upon the cultural backdrop of Ireland, where the appreciation for colour, nature, and seasonal changes has been a cornerstone of society for millennia, reflecting a deep-rooted belief in the healing powers of nature.
The core premise of this guide is to explore how colour therapy can
be instrumental in fostering children's development and well-being.
It offers parents a comprehensive understanding of how different
colours can be used strategically to create supportive environments that promote mental and physical health. The book outlines practical ways to incorporate colour into daily life, aiming at enhancing creativity, learning abilities, relaxation and sleep quality, confidence levels, and sensory experiences for children. Key topics include an introduction to the science behind colour therapy, historical insights into its cultural importance in Irish tradition, and detailed guidance on applying colour therapy
principles to benefit children. Notable insights highlight how
specific colours can influence various aspects of a child's
life—from calming anxious minds to stimulating intellectual
growth—providing parents with actionable strategies for using
colours to nurture holistic wellness. By presenting activities and practices that integrate colour therapy into everyday routines, "Unlocking the Rainbow" serves as an invaluable resource for parents seeking alternative methods to support their children's emotional balance and overall development through the transformative power of colour.
